Diversion, in criminal law, means to change from a course of criminal prosecution to some alternative remedy that satisfies the district attorney's need to punish the defendant and the defendant's need to avoid jail or collateral punishments. Diversion is offered by the district attorney only for lower-level misdemeanor crimes or for crimes where rehabilitation, as opposed to punishment, better serves the interest of justice and society. Diversion programs offer a means for licensed professional to avoid a criminal conviction and therefore, avoid the harshest penalties that are issued against the licensed professional. This means that, if the defendant doesn't fulfill the conditions of the deferred adjudication, the state doesn't have to go back to the trial. As with diversion to an out-of-court program, diversion to a so-called problem-solving court offers defendants the ability to comply with conditionsoften a drug-treatment program or mental health regimenin exchange for a better sentence.
